Lines Matching defs:pdimm
244 const struct dimm_params *pdimm)
265 struct dimm_params *pdimm,
282 pdodt = table[dimm_slot_per_ctrl - 1][pdimm->n_ranks - 1];
290 if (pdodt == dual_DD && pdimm->package_3ds) {
326 struct dimm_params *pdimm,
330 popts->rdimm = pdimm->rdimm;
331 popts->mirrored_dimm = pdimm->mirrored_dimm;
333 popts->ecc_mode = pdimm->edc_config == 0x02 ? 1 : 0;
344 if (pdimm->primary_sdram_width == 64) {
347 } else if (pdimm->primary_sdram_width == 32) {
350 } else if (pdimm->primary_sdram_width == 16) {
358 popts->x4_en = (pdimm->device_width == 4) ? 1 : 0;
375 popts->bstopre = picos_to_mclk(clk, pdimm->refresh_rate_ps) >> 2;
376 popts->tfaw_ps = pdimm->tfaw_ps;
384 struct dimm_params *pdimm)
395 popts->ba_intlv = auto_bank_intlv(conf->cs_in_use, pdimm);
437 const struct dimm_params *pdimm = &priv->dimm;
444 if (pdimm->rc == dimm[i].rc) {
658 const struct dimm_params *pdimm,
665 const unsigned long long rank_density = pdimm->rank_density >>
710 const struct dimm_params *pdimm,
716 const unsigned long long rank_density = pdimm->rank_density >>